Member of large scale dataset(s)
Dfs_DrosDel_set1

A set of isogenic deficiency stocks created by FLP-induced recombination between FRT-carrying transgenic insertions; molecularly defined deletion endpoints correspond to initial location of the progenitor insertions. Initial core set of 209 isogenic deletions provides ~60% euchromatic genome coverage.
